There will be a royal visit in Bradford as Princess Anne officially opens Sunbridge Wells.
She is due to declare the development open on Wednesday 28 June. The Princess Royal will unveil a plaque and be taken on a tour of the site, after which it will become open to the public.
Sunbridge Wells, a retail complex comprised of shops, bars and restaurants, was designed around a series of Victorian underground tunnels and has already been nominated for a Civic Voice Design Award.
Princess Anne will also be opening a new wing at Bradford Royal Infirmary on the same day.
